Required Improvements Completion Date. The Required Improvements shall be <br />completed within twenty-four (24) months from the date of Site Plan approval for the New <br />Building. PERMITTEE acknowledges and agrees that completion of the Required <br />Improvements shall also be a condition of final payment in the settlement/award for the <br />Subject Property as it relates to the Highway Project. <br />SECTION II <br />PERMITS AND OCCUPANCY <br />8. Requirements for Building Permit. <br />a. No building permit shall be issued until the PERMITTEE has: (a) installed a Class 5 <br />driving surface to within 300 feet of the structure; (b) provided the CITY Building <br />Official with a Certificate of Survey; (c) obtained all necessary permits from the Lower <br />Rum River Watershed Management Organization and has provided a copy of such <br />permit to the CITY, if applicable; and <br />b. No occupancy permit shall be issued until the PERMITTEE or the County of Anoka <br />during its road project has: (a) constructed temporary vehicular access to the lot; and <br />(b) constructed all utilities and storm water facilities this Agreement requires to serve <br />the lot and such utilities and storm water facilities are in place, operational and accepted <br />by the CITY. <br />SECTION III <br />GENERAL <br />9. Boulevard and Area Restoration & Landscaping. The PERMITTEE shall be <br />responsible for restoring all areas disturbed by the reconstruction grading operation in <br />accordance with the approved erosion and sediment control plan and landscaping <br />requirements, not including restoration required as a result of the Hwy 10 County road <br />project that will be the obligation of the county. The PERMITTEE shall also be <br />responsible for the cost of cleaning any soil, earth or debris from the wetlands within and <br />adjacent to the Subject Property resulting from grading performed in the reconstruction <br />of the land. <br />Ferrellgas L.P. <br />Reconstruction Agreement <br />Page 3 of 7 <br />
